BMW’s first special i3 makes its world debut today at the 2015 Los Angeles Auto Show. The fully electric car is designed for the U.S. market with only 50 units available and went on sale this week and sold out in one hour. The new BMW i3 Shadow Sport Edition features the recently announced Fluid Black paint color and comes with a new interior package – Deka World dark grey with blue highlights. The Fluid Black creates a sleek and attractive look, which is seamlessly continued in the exclusive dark cloth interior.

The addition of the sport-tuned suspension is also exclusive to this Limited Edition and allows for increased sportier handling and dampening settings.

The Shadow Sport Limited Edition includes 19” Light Alloy turbine wheels 428 w/all-season tires available. Also a first for the i3 U.S. models is the addition of a moonroof – a feature only available until now to European customers.

Each of the 50 units will carry a special limited-edition badge to highlight its unicorn status. The MSRP was set at $47,400.
